gpg4usb
Security & Privacy
gpg4usb is a free open-source encryption software that allows users to encrypt, decrypt, sign and verify files and messages. It utilizes GnuPG encryption and integrates with USB drives for portable use.

Mailbox.org
Online Services
Mailbox.org is an email provider based in Germany that offers secure and private email accounts with end-to-end encryption. It has customizable email aliases, domains, and passwords along with built-in calendar, contacts, and cloud storage.
